Which of the following is an example of uniform circular motion?

  1. a car accelerating on a straight road
  2. a pendulum swinging back and forth
  3. a satellite orbiting the earth at a constant altitude
  4. a ball rolling down a hill

Answer

a satellite orbiting the earth at a constant altitude

Reason —

  • A satellite orbiting the Earth at a constant altitude experiences uniform circular motion because it maintains a constant speed while continuously moving along a circular path around the Earth.

  • The car moving along a straight path and may be changing its speed, but it is not following a circular path.

  • A pendulum exhibits periodic motion as it swings back and forth due to gravity but it is not circular motion.

  • The ball is rolling along a sloped path, not a circular one.
